Sunteți pe pagina 1din 3

Este script debe ir entre las tags <head> y </head> de la pgina: <script language="javascript" type="text/javascript"> //BOTON ACTIVABLE //Autor:

Ivn Nieto Prez //Este script y otros muchos pueden //descarse on-line de forma gratuita //en El Cdigo: www.elcodigo.com //funcion de activacion function activar(formulario) { formulario.botonEjemplo.disabled = false } //funcion de desactivacion function desactivar(formulario) { formulario.botonEjemplo.disabled = true } </script> Es necesario aadir el siguiente cdigo a la pgina HTML, entre <body> y </body>: <form name="formEjemplo"><p><small>Botn activable</small><br><input type="button" name="botonEjemplo" value="Mensaje" onclick="alert('Botn pulsado!')" DISABLED></p><p><small>Activador</small><br><input type="button" name="botonActivar" value="Activar" onClick="activar(this.form)"></p><p><small>Desactivador</small><br><input type="button" name="botonDesactivar" value="Desactivar" onClick="desactivar(this.form)"></p></form> para habilitar o deshabilitar una lista <script language="javascript" type="text/javascript"> //LISTA DESHABILITADA //Autor: Ivn Nieto Prez //Este script y otros muchos pueden //descarse on-line de forma gratuita //en El Cdigo: www.elcodigo.com function EstableceEstado() { if (document.FormLista2.radio[0].checked) { document.FormLista2.lista.selectedIndex = -1 document.FormLista2.lista.disabled = true } else document.FormLista2.lista.disabled = false } function QuitaFoco() { if(document.FormLista2.radio[0].checked) document.FormLista2.lista.blur() }

function Deshabilita() { document.FormLista2.lista.selectedIndex = -1 document.FormLista2.lista.disabled = true } window.onload = Deshabilita; if (document.captureEvents) { captureEvents document.captureEvents(Event.LOAD) } </script> es necesario pegar esto en el body <form name="FormLista2"><input type="radio" name="radio" value="1" onClick="EstableceEstado()" checked><small>Deshabilitada</small><br><input type="radio" name="radio" value="2" onClick="EstableceEstado()"><small>Habilitada</small><br><br><select name="lista" onFocus="QuitaFoco()" size="1"><option selected>Opcin 1 </option><option>Opcin 2 </option><option>Opcin 3 </option></select></form> deshabilitar unradio button <html> <head> <title>Ejemplo para deshabilitar radio butons</title> <script> indice_marcado = 0 function deshabilitar(formulario,idradio){ formulario.miradio[indice_marcado].checked = true formulario.miradio[idradio].blur() } </script> </head> <body> <h1>Ejemplo para deshabilitar radio butons</h1> <form name="f1"> <input type="radio" name="miradio" value="Lo que sea" onclick="deshabilitar(this.form,0)" checked> Hola ponte encima! <br> <input type="radio" name="miradio" value="otra cosa" onclick="deshabilitar(this.form,1)"> Ponte aqu tambien <br> <input type="radio" name="miradio" value="ms cosas" onclick="deshabilitar(this.form,2)"> Ponte aqu tambien </form> //N4 requiere invocar la funcion

</body> </html>

deshabiitar un campo de texto <form> <input type="text" value="122" onfocus="this.blur()"> </form>

S-ar putea să vă placă și